Offa Poly demands staff punctuality, dedication

Date: 2023-04-25

The Rector of the Federal Polytechnic, Offa, Kwara State, Dr Kamoru Kadiri has said the institution must work in all shades of development, staff productive capacity, staff welfare, aggressive infrastructural development, and re-channeling of the academic programme and culture.

Dr Kadiri said this at the inaugural meeting with the staff assembly at the institution’s main campus.

Kadiri noted that his appointment is a test of his competency, technical know-how, and proficiency, in a press statement issued by the polytechnic’s Director of Information, Public Relations and Protocols, Olayinka Iroye.

He said, “The era of hypotheses, conjectures, and postulations has gone by.

“It is now the period of workability and viability. It is now the era of pragmatism, the era of practicality. Hence, the promulgation of the four-word slogan for my administration ‘The System Must Work.’

“I am of the strong conviction that all of us are desirous of seeing that the system works for the better.”

Speaking on discipline, Kadiri pledged to lead by example, equity, and fairness in compliance with Polytechnic Act, and extant rules.

He charged the staff on punctuality, dedication, and commitment to duty as driving forces to progress and institutional development.

While emphasising discipline, he sternly frowns against absenteeism, levity, and insubordination as factors capable of undermining institutional growth.

He, therefore, promised to make staff welfare his utmost priority and enjoined staff to table convincing demands with diplomacy and pragmatism rather than a smear campaign of calumny and defamation.

Earlier, the Chairman Governing Council, Dr Bokani Ahmed, represented by Alao Kamoru, congratulated the rector and admonished him to work with the union and operate an open-door policy.

He urged staff to cooperate with the new administration for the progress and development of the polytechnic.
